Why this question?
• I would argue that campus and distance learning programmes have the following ethical stance:
– Students have to meet entry criteria for enrolment– Curricula place great emphasis on student experience and
outcomes– Strategies address academic quality, accessibility, inclusivity and
diversity– Academics care for student welfare
• What is the academic and ethical stance surrounding newer free online courses? xMoocs, cMoocs?
Aims• The aim was to systematically review the research literature and
“blogature” to identify evidence (and the gaps) relating to open online courses and the student experience. Areas of interest:
– Student experience and success– Social and digital inclusion– Accessibility– Quality and governance

SOURCES
• Six research databases – keywords & MeSH• Google Scholar• Google Blogs (first 200 blogs of 2 searches)• Peers, Twitter and Google alerts for six months
KEYWORDS
• cMOOX*, xMOOC*, massive online open courses….• Student experience, social responsibility, ethics,
diversity, accessibility……• NOT molybdenum (MoOCl)• NOT “Minnie the Moocher”
Wikimedia Commons, Public Domain
Lit and Blog AnalysisIDENTIFICATION
• Read titles and abstracts, and retrieved full document.• Searched blogs / web documents / PDFs for keywords using the “search option”.
EXCLUSION LEG 1
• Duplicates were excluded. Those with no keyword matches within the article were excluded. No research was excluded on the basis of quality (which would be the norm for a systematic review). (Rolfe and Gray 2011)
EXCLUSION LEG 2
• Articles, reviews, blogs were then excluded on fuller examination of the text (e.g. if a blog about a MOOC, personal experience of a MOOC, keyword matched but out of context with my themes).
ANALYSIS
• Search results were recorded on a spreadsheet. • Separate analyses for 1) peer-reviewer research studies; 2) peer-reviewed journal review articles; 3) reports,
eBooks and blog articles.• Review and blog themes were clustered, and new relevant themes identified.

Lit Analysis – Leg 2; 129 Articles down to 38.
• Only 1 “controlled” academic study.• 3 gained ethical approval to use student data/blog narratives for research.• 1 study from Sri Lanka looked at digital and social inclusion.• Learner data not the learner!
Systematic Reviews• Liyanagunawardena et al (2013) – systematic account of MOOC
literature (research + other documents); 45 items and 9 matched for student experience. Not evaluated for quality further.
• Means et al (2010); search of 1132 and 45 included for analysis.
“The most unexpected finding was that an extensive initial search of the published literature from 1996 through 2006 found no experimental or controlled quasi-experimental studies”
“Elements such as video or online quizzes do not appear to influence the amount that students learn in online classes. The research does not support the use of some frequently recommended online learning practices”.

Summary – learner experience?
• Concerns for learner experience and our social responsibility was reflected in blog opinions, but was not the subject of good quality research.
• A lack of concern with who drops out and why, and the impact on their future learning.
Summary – pedagogy?• Insights into online learning design from Means et al’s review (2010) are
not reflected in xMOOC design. Students online performed slightly better than face-to-face (although there was no mention of time invested). Learning outcomes were enhanced by:– Collaborative or instructor-directed learning rather than independent.– Giving learners control of their interactions and time for reflection.
• Learning was not enhanced by:– Use of video or online quizzes.– Providing guidance to groups as opposed to individuals.
• Discussions about pedagogy were reflected in blog opinions but not empirical research.
Summary – unethical?
• What are the user rights - for privacy? A safe learning space? Is there any data protection? Who owns the user data, and how will it be used next? Affiliate marketing?
• Where are the ethical standards? Blog and personal learning narratives readily used in research. Where is the informed consent?
Summary – scope of research?
• The current work concurs with past systematic reviews on the lack of good quality educational research in online learning (Dean 2010, Rolfe 2011).
• Research emerging over the last 5 years is interested in learner DATA not the learner.
